Average Faculty and Staff Salary
Meridian College has 12 employees including both faculty and non-instructional staffs. The average faculty is $33,750 and the average non-teaching staff salary is $56,000. The average faculty salary increased 23.29% ($6,375) from last year at Meridian College. The non-instructional staff salary has risen 0.77% ($429) from last year.
